Last Friday 4 misfire codes struck on my 2.5L.. P300, P301, P303, P304; and one P172 code, running too rich.
After a weekend of failed diagnosing misery I finally fixed it today with this part.
Do you know the name of this part as referenced in the FSM?
Jeep dealer wanted $125. I took a chance and got one thru OReilly and it works.

My code reader calls it a Camshaft Sensor, but I learned from here it is called a distributor pickup coil. Some also call it a switch plate. Lots of names for it. LOL

The only name the Jeep dealer found it under is 'distributor switchplate.

It has several names tho, none of which could be found by said Jeep dealer parts counter man...
Cam sensor
Camshaft position sensor
Ignition pick up
Ignition module

This part is critical for spark timing. This one had 174k on it and was prob the original distributor switchplate.
Started giving a cyl#4 misfire about a month ago and gradually got worse.
Fixed now. 👍
